"Last of Her Kind": In-progress Sculpture
The result of preliminary research and scale skeletal reconstructions on paper, the armature is now complete and ready to receive layers of clay to build up the musculature.

"Last of Her Kind": In-progress Sculpture
After the final buildup of musculature and addition of details like fur, teeth and eyes, the sculpture is ready for firing and polychroming.

"Last of Her Kind" --Finished Sculpture
Polychroming is completed with acrylic latex paints applied with a damp sponge and red sable brushes. My intention of "Last of Her Kind" is to evoke, through the eyes of the only surviving female sabertoothed cat Smilodon, the avoidable fate of our world's surviving felines.
